Bond Work Index Tests. Grinding Solutions offers a range of Bond Work Index Testing from crushability and abrasion to ball and rod mills. For more information on the tests please see below: Bond Low Energy Impact Test. The Bond LowEnergy Impact test can be used to determine the Crusher Work index (CWi), also known as the Impact Work Index.

Mill grindability test requires a 5 lb. (2 kg) sample and produces a direct measured specific energy (net Hphr/t) to grind from the design feed size to the required product size. The second test, a Bond Work Index determination, results in a specific energy value (net Hphr/t) from an empirical formula.

JKTech Laboratory Services Bond Ball Mill Index Test (BRMWI) A Bond Ball Mill Index Test (BBMWI) is a standard test for determining the Ball Mill Work Index of a sample of ore. The BBMWI is a measure of the resistance of the material to crushing and grinding. It can be used to determine

Numerically, the work index is the energy required in kwht to reduce a given material from theoretically infinite feed size to 80 passing 100 micronshe work index of a particular material is determined in the laboratory by conducting the standard bond grindability test bond developed separate tests for the rod mill and the ball mill.

circuit design the work index parameter is widely used in tracking mill performance. Due to the age and lack of controls for the test many laboratories have some variation in BBMWi test equipment and even processes, such as media charge or mill liner variations. This Grindability Test or Bond Ball Mill Work Index Procedure is used to determine the Bond Work Index of minus six mesh or finer feed ore samples. These equation application methods are used to process <1/2″ ore samples in a Ball Mill using a standard ball charge. Below describes in general terms the Bond Work Index Procedure used by a Professional Metallurgical Testing Laboratory.

The basic parameters used in ball mill design (power calculations), rod mill or any tumbling mill sizing are; material to be ground, characteristics, Bond Work Index, bulk density, specific density, desired mill tonnage capacity DTPH, operating % solids or pulp density, feed size as F80 and maximum ''chunk size'', product size as P80 and maximum and finally the type of circuit open/closed ...

The design characteristics of industrial rod mills are similar to ball mills. Most rod mills used in mineral processing are of the overflow discharge type as illustrated in Figure Centre peripheral (Figure ) and end peripheral discharge mills (Figure ) are also in feed end is generally fitted with spout feeders, scoop feeders, double scoop feeders or drum feeders.
